What is El Niño and ENSO? Interaction between the atmosphere and ocean across the tropical Pacific
• Causes big changes in – Ocean temperatures (warm events – El Nino) – Winds – Thermocline depth, ocean currents and upwelling
• Involves Rossby and Kelvin waves
– Precipitation (Convection) – Sea Level Pressure (SLP)
• East-west SLP dipole called “Southern Oscillation” • El Niño + Southern Oscillation: “ENSO”
![Page 14: ATOC 5051 INTRODUCTION TO PHYSICAL …storm.colorado.edu/~whan/ATOC5051/Lecture_Notes/ATOC5051...What is El Niño and ENSO? Interaction between the atmosphere and ocean across the](https://reader031.vdocuments.net/reader031/viewer/2022030413/5a9e894e7f8b9a8e178b7be1/html5/thumbnails/14.jpg)
Why is it called El Nino? • Originally named by Peruvian fisherman • For very warm water in the Pacific Ocean,
occurring around Christmas.
• El Niño means The Little One in Spanish. (Christ Child).
• El Niño means a warm event that occurs
about every 2-7 years across the tropical Pacific Ocean
